You have worked with WWE for a long time. <span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">In the eight years of your wrestling career there, which match\/feud will you call your favorite, and why so?<\/span><\/p>\n<p><b>CJ:<\/b> <span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">That\u2019s a hard question because my favorite stories differ from my favorite matches!\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">I loved my matches with <strong>Nia<\/strong>. I thought we always told a good \u201cDavid vs Goliath\u201d story in the ring. She put me through 9 tables!!!! That will always hold a place in my heart.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">My favorite stories were the controversial ones by far. I guess you can say I enjoy stirring the pot. Haha. I truly enjoyed the Russian run that we had and fighting <strong>John Cena<\/strong> at Wrestlemania with our tank and Russian soldiers! That was such a fun, year-long story we had! I am forever grateful to <strong>Triple H<\/strong> and <strong>Vince<\/strong> to have given me the iconic opportunity to play as a Russian villain on TV. I also thoroughly enjoyed the soap opera stories that Miro and I did with <strong>Dolph<\/strong> and <strong>Summer<\/strong>, Miro calling me \u201ccold-fish Lana\u201d, and closing out the decade with the most ridiculous train wreck wedding that trended on Twitter for 3 days afterward.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">People genuinely connect with the relationship stories. Most people in their life fall in love a couple of times, go through heartbreak, and eventually, find room in their hearts to love again. Most people won\u2019t win a title or a gold medal in their lifetime, so title stories are much less relatable than relationship stories. To be honest, even I can\u2019t relate to winning a title and I was a WWE Superstar for 8 years!\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p><b>Vedant: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Well, we thoroughly enjoyed your WWE run, be it with a title or without one! It was so lovely speaking with you!<\/span><\/p>\n<p>CJ Perry has been active on social media, mostly interacting with her fans and creating content on <a href=\"http:\/\/cjperry.com\/\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">cjperry.com<\/span><\/a>. Following her release from WWE in June 2021, she has not wrestled any match. She last competed against <strong>Dana Brooke<\/strong> and <strong>Mandy Rose<\/strong> while teaming with <strong>Naomi<\/strong> in a match won by Brooke and Rose on the May 31st, 2021 edition of &#8220;WWE Raw.&#8221; Her collaboration with BrandArmy has proved to be beneficial for her and her fanbase. She is often spotted backstage at AEW events to support her husband, Miro.
